#37853d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#37853d is composed of 21.6% red, 52.2% green and 23.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 54.1% yellow and 47.8% black. It has a hue angle of 124.6 degrees, a saturation of 41.5% and a lightness of 36.9%. #37853d color hex could be obtained by blending #6eff7a with #000b00.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#37853d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030804 is the darkest color, while #f9fd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#37853d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5b615c is the less saturated color, while #04b812 is the most saturated one.
